XOOPS

XOOPS 2.3.1 最终版发布

phppp  2008年10月11日 13:48 20094 浏览次数   19 条评论
系统要求 ----------------------------------- PHP: 任何PHP版本 >= 4.3(PHP 4.2.x可能可以工作,但不受官方支持,强烈推荐PHP 5.0+) MySQL: MySQL服务器 3.23+(MySQL 5.0+强烈推荐) 网络服务器:任何支持所需PHP版本的服务器(强烈推荐Apache) 下载XOOPS 2.3.1 ----------------------------------- 您可以从sourceforge.net文件库中获取此发行版。提供.zip和.gz归档。安装XOOPS 2.3.1 ----------------------------------- 1. 将htdocs/文件夹的内容复制到服务器可以访问的位置 2. 确保mainfile.php和uploads/可通过网络服务器写入 3. 考虑到安全性,建议您将xoops_lib(XOOPS库)和xoops_data(XOOPS数据)目录从根目录移动出来,或者甚至更改文件夹名称。 4. 使xoops_data/目录可写;创建并使xoops_data/caches/、xoops_data/caches/xoops_cache/、xoops_data/caches/smarty_cache/和xoops_data/caches/smarty_compile/目录可写。 5. 使用您的网络浏览器访问您安装的htdocs/文件所在的文件夹,以启动安装向导。我们还强烈建议安装PROTECTOR模块,该模块将为您的网站提供额外的安全保护和日志记录功能。要将PROTECTOR模块安装到全新的XOOPS 2.3.1安装中,在安装XOOPS之前将/extras/mainfile.dist.php.protector复制到/htdocs/mainfile.dist.php。要从先前的版本升级到XOOPS 2.3.1中安装PROTECTOR模块,在升级XOOPS之前将/extras/mainfile.dist.php.protector复制到/upgrade/upd-2.0.18-to-2.3.0/mainfile.dist.php。从先前的版本升级 ----------------------------------- 从XOOPS 2.3.0升级(简单方法) 1. 从sourceforge文件库获取更新包 2. 使用新文件覆盖现有文件 3. 将“升级”文件夹从本地机器上的“htdocs”文件夹中移动到内部(它已保持在外部,因为它对于完整安装不是必需的) 4. 访问使用浏览器打开 `/upgrade/` 路径,并按照说明进行操作 5. 按照说明更新您的数据库 6. 从您的服务器上删除升级文件夹 7. 从模块管理界面更新 "system" 模块,建议同时更新其他模块,特别是 "profile" 模块。从 XOOPS 2.0.* 版本(高于 2.0.14 和 2.2.* 版本)(使用完整包)升级: 1. 将 "upgrade" 文件夹移至本地机器上的 "htdocs" 文件夹内部(它被排除在外,因为对于完整安装不需要它) 2. 从本地机器上的 "htdocs" 文件夹中删除 htdocs/mainfile.php,htdocs/install/,htdocs/cache/,htdocs/extras/,htdocs/template_c/,htdocs/themes/ 和 htdocs/uploads/ 3. 将本地机器上的 htdocs 文件夹内容上传到服务器上的现有文件 4. 考虑到安全因素,建议将 xoops_lib(用于 XOOPS 库)和 xoops_data(用于 XOOPS 数据)文件夹从文档根目录移出,甚至更改文件夹名称。 5. 使 xoops_data/ 目录可写;创建并使 xoops_data/caches/,xoops_data/caches/xoops_cache/,xoops_data/caches/smarty_cache/ 和 xoops_data/caches/smarty_compile/ 目录可写。 6. 确保服务器可以写入 mainfile.php 7. 访问使用浏览器访问 `/upgrade/` 路径,并按照说明操作 8. 按照说明更新您的数据库 9. 再次对 mainfile.php 进行写保护 10. 从您的服务器上删除升级文件夹 11. 从模块管理界面更新 "system" 模块,建议更新其他模块。从任何 XOOPS 版本(从 2.0.7 到 2.0.13.2)升级: 1. 将 "upgrade" 文件夹移至本地机器上的 "htdocs" 文件夹内部(它被排除在外,因为对于完整安装不需要它) 2. 从本地机器上的 "htdocs" 文件夹中删除 htdocs/mainfile.php,htdocs/install/,htdocs/cache/,htdocs/extras/,htdocs/template_c/,htdocs/themes/ 和 htdocs/uploads/ 3. 将本地机器上的 htdocs 文件夹内容上传到服务器上的现有文件 4. 从您的服务器上删除以下文件夹和文件(它们属于旧版本): * class/smarty/core * class/smarty/plugins/resource.db.php 5. 确保服务器可以写入 mainfile.php 6. 考虑到安全因素,建议将 xoops_lib(用于 XOOPS 库)和 xoops_data(用于 XOOPS 数据)文件夹从文档根目录移出,甚至更改文件夹名称。 7. 使 xoops_data/ 目录可写;创建并使 xoops_data/caches/,xoops_data/caches/xoops_cache/,xoops_data/caches/smarty_cache/ 和 xoops_data/caches/smarty_compile/ 目录可写。 8. 访问使用浏览器访问 `/upgrade/` 路径,并按照说明操作 9. 再次对 mainfile.php 进行写保护 10. 从您的服务器上删除升级文件夹 11. 从模块管理界面更新 "system" 模块,建议更新其他模块。升级非 UTF-8 网站:UTF-8 编码自 XOOPS 2.3 版本起作为默认字符集。但是,将现有网站从非 UTF-8 字符集转换为 UTF-8 可能会有一些问题。在此转换解决方案足够完善之前,如果非专业人士升级现有网站,建议以下设置:
define('_CHARSET''UTF-8');
升级XoopsEditor软件包:在XOOPS 2.3.1软件包中,包含了五个编辑器:用于纯文本的dhtmltextarea和textarea,以及fckeditor、tinymce和koivi用于所见即所得的HTML。由于fckeditor和tinymce编辑器中存在一些目录结构变化,建议在上传新编辑器之前,先删除现有的编辑器。如果您正在使用fckeditor进行模块开发,请根据/fckeditor/modules/目录中的文件修改模块特定配置,尤其是如果使用“文章”模块。调试信息显示等级 ----------------------------------- 自从XOOPS 2.3.1的调试信息显示等级被设置为临时的2.3*解决方法,以显示不同等级用户的调试信息:对所有用户,对会员或仅对管理员。此配置可在/xoops_data/configs/xoopsconfig.php中进行设置。在XOOPS 3.0中重新设计了一个新的调试信息渲染器。文件完整性检查 ----------------------------------- 全套XOOPS软件包发布时附带了一个脚本,可以检查所有系统文件是否已正确上传到服务器。要使用它,请按照以下说明操作:1. 将XOOPS软件包根目录中的checksum.php和checksum.md5文件上传到您的XOOPS服务器文件夹(放在mainfile.php旁边)。2. 使用浏览器执行checksum.php。3. 如果需要,重新上传缺少或损坏的系统文件。4. 从您的服务器上删除checksum.php和checksum.md5。模块 ----------------------------------- 本发布版仅包含“与系统相关的模块”。如果您需要额外的功能,请浏览XOOPS模块仓库。注意:由于正在构建新的仓库,当前仓库可能不是最新的,请访问个别开发者的网站,以确保您正在使用模块的最新版本。如何贡献 ----------------------------------- 错误报告:http://sourceforge.net/tracker/?group_id=41586&atid=430840 补丁和增强:http://sourceforge.net/tracker/?group_id=41586&atid=430842 功能设计:http://sourceforge.net/tracker/?group_id=41586&atid=430843 发布公告:https://lists.sourceforge.net/lists/listinfo/xoops-announcement XOOPS开发团队 2008年10月10日
评分 0/5
评分: 0/5 (0票)
投票已禁用!


Login

Who's Online

189 user(s) are online (23 user(s) are browsing Publisher)


Members: 0


Guests: 189


more...

Donat-O-Meter

Stats
Goal: $100.00
Due Date: Aug 31
Gross Amount: $0.00
Net Balance: $0.00
Left to go: $100.00
Make donations with PayPal!

Latest GitHub Commits

Categories